SmartSoil Ltd is the UK distributor for Joraform Kompost AB of Sweden. Compost all of your cooked and uncooked food scraps (including meat and fish) and other biological waste (even if you do not have a garden!). The Jora composters work all year round, even in the winter, quicker than you thought possible, with the minimum of fuss and mess (and no bad smells).
All Jora products are true composting machines. Whatever you put in them, the result is a finished compost ready to use on the garden.
The domestic range comprises the JK125 and the JK270.
Identical in all respects except capacity, these elegant machines can be wall-mounted, or free standing. What makes these composters unique is their:
insulation
potentially allowing composting temperatures to reach 70°C and thus composting all your kitchen waste efficiently and hygenically throughout the year.dual chamber construction
means that one chamber is always available to take food waste on a daily basis.quick and efficient operation
typical time from filling to emptying one chamber is 6 to 8 weeksease of rotation
which ensures thorough mixing, eliminating bad odoursrobust, rodent-proof construction.
The JK400 is ideally suited to small businesses. It operates on exactly the same principles as the JK125 and JK270. It has the capacity of up to 3 JK270s and can still be operated manually - although a large handle is provided in order to give the leverage necessary to turn the machine when it is full.
The JK5100 community composter also utilises the two-chamber principle, but is fully automated, taking up to 50kg of category 3 catering waste per day. Mixing rate and ventilation are programmable, and the process can be monitored and controlled at all times to ensure succesful results. Mature compost is emptied from the machine about every 2 weeks.
No chemicals or worms are required - simply the addition of wood pellets (or sawdust) as a carbon source and for moisture control purposes.
